Hello Jay,
Just watched your video. Very interesting. I tried to scope pin 16 of the ula. I have the instructions to build the ZX81 and this has a circuit diagram. I noticed that pin 16 was connected to the lead that passes through a sort of plastic grommet on the side of the modulator so I connected the scope to this and earth. This gave an output which did not appear to change with key presses. However, as I said I rarely use my scope and I was not sure I had it set up properly to do this. I could however detect a voltage of about 2.8V with a digital multimeter. This fell by a bit over 0.1V each time a key was pressed. The ula also ran fairly hot. Now I'm not sure if this suggests that the ula is working but I thought it was hopeful. I am wondering if I should just build your little circuit to give composite video and depending on whether I see the cursor or not it would tell me if it was the ula or the modulator at fault.
